Baudcom's 5*1000M Gigabit Ethernet POE(PSE) Fiber Media Converter is AC/DC powered PoE media converter which combines data transfered over a fiber optic link with 48V (or other voltage) power supply, providing power to IEEE802.3at or IEEE802.3af powered device (PD) over CAT5e/CAT6 UTP cable (cable length up to 100meters / 330feets).
BD02 is a 2U 19" media converter rack, Different types of module type media converter developed by our company can be inserted into this rack, which total slots up to 16. two power supplies: main power supply and spare one, and supports its automatic switch-over.
